Day 1

Explore the Charm of Knoxville

  • Check into The Tennessean Hotel, a luxurious stay at the heart of Knoxville's lively downtown area.
  • Visit Market Square, a lively pedestrian area full of shops, restaurants and live music!
  • Satisfy your taste buds at Tupelo Honey, a Southern-style restaurant with an impressive menu and cocktails.
  • Take a walk along the Tennessee River and admire the beautiful scenery at Volunteer Landing Park.
  • Get inspired at the Knoxville Museum of Art, showcasing art from around the world and the South, including the famous "Dogwood" sculpture.
Day 2

Discover Knoxville's Outdoor Wonders

  • Fuel up with breakfast at the Plaid Apron, a farm-to-table restaurant with a creative menu.
  • Head to the Knoxville Botanical Garden, a lush oasis with walking trails and charming ponds.
  • Get adventurous at Navitat Knoxville, an outdoor adventure park with ziplines, ropes courses and more!
  • Take a leisurely stroll along the World's Fair Park, and admire the iconic Sunsphere.
  • Indulge in a dinner at The French Market Creperie, a Parisian-style bistro with delicious crepes and wine.

How to get there

Plane

The best way to get to Knoxville, United States by plane is to fly into McGhee Tyson Airport, which is located about 12 miles south of downtown Knoxville. Many major airlines offer flights to McGhee Tyson, including American, Delta, United, Southwest, and Allegiant.

Car

Driving to Knoxville is a great option if you're coming from nearby cities like Nashville or Atlanta. The city is easily accessible from both I-75 and I-40, so you can take your pick depending on your starting location.

Train

Unfortunately, there are no passenger train stations in Knoxville. The closest Amtrak train station is in Meridian, Mississippi, which is over 400 miles away from Knoxville.

Boat

While it's not possible to take a boat directly to Knoxville, you can take a river cruise along the Tennessee River that passes through the city. Several companies offer river tours, including the Volunteer Princess and the Star of Knoxville Riverboat.

Bus

Taking a bus to Knoxville is convenient and affordable. Greyhound offers daily trips to Knoxville from cities throughout the United States, including Atlanta, Nashville, and Asheville. The bus station in Knoxville is located at 100 E Magnolia Ave.
